> MR AM slows down due to repeatedly constructing ContainerLaunchContext

> The construction of the context is expensive, includes per-task trips to
> NameNode for obtaining the information about job.jar, job splits etc which is
> redundant across all tasks.
> We should have a common job-level context and a task-specific context
> inheriting from the common job-level context.
